Pioneer Embroideries rallies 18.79 per cent! Heres why?

Pioneer Embroideries Limited (PEL), one of the key players and owners of brand 'Silkolite' in Specialty Polyester Filament Yarn (SPFY), is moving ahead with its expansion project in SPFY as per schedule. The SPFY business contributes close to 90 per cent of PEL’s turnover, and in the first half of the current year, the business clocked revenues of approximately Rs 12,740 lakh, up from about Rs 6,970 lakh in the previous corresponding period. As the average capacity utilization is high, the proposed increase in capacity should result in enhanced turnover without a major time lag.

The company has already placed the order for major equipment with a Germany-based manufacturer of quality textile extrusion equipment, along with advance payments, which would enable it to secure delivery by Q3 FY23. The equipment is being primarily financed through a German Bank. Construction work on the land adjoining the company’s existing manufacturing plant at Kala Amb, Himachal Pradesh, is progressing well, with the foundation work already completed.

With this expansion, PEL plans to improve its presence in newer segments like home textiles and technical textiles and would be primarily manufacturing POY (Partially Oriented Yarn) and DTY (Draw Textured Yarn)-based speciality textile products. These products, non-apparel in nature, have buoyant demand in both domestic and international markets. The company has till date incurred capital expenditure of over Rs 750 lakh, presently funded through internal accruals, and is negotiating financial closure with its lenders.

Established in 1991, Pioneer Embroideries Limited ("PEL") is one of India's notable manufacturers and exporters of value-added specialized polyester filament yarn and embroidery and laces. Within a few years, the company has carved a permanent niche for itself in the SPFY business worldwide, with best-in-class quality under the Silkolite brand. PEL has a yarn capacity of about 18,000 MT per annum. PEL’s products find application mainly in the non-apparel segment, used in carpets, bath mats, upholstery fabrics, and curtains. PEL is one of the first textile companies to create a brand in a highly commoditized yarn business.

Shares of Pioneer Embroideries opened at Rs 68.75 on NSE on Thursday, (December 30) and rallied 19 per cent to record an intra-day high of Rs 78.70.
